Sun Trade FX 2025 Review: Everything You Need to Know

  

Executive Summary

  Sun Trade FX has emerged as a notable player in the forex brokerage landscape. The company attracts attention from traders seeking accessible entry points into currency markets. This comprehensive sun trade fx review examines the broker's offerings, regulatory standing, and overall trading environment. We provide traders with essential insights for their decision-making process.

  Based on available information from WikiBit and other industry sources, Sun Trade FX operates as a forex broker. The company offers MetaTrader 4 and MetaTrader 5 platforms to its clients. The broker appears to cater to retail traders looking for standard forex trading services. However, specific details about unique features or competitive advantages remain limited in publicly available materials.

  The broker's regulatory framework and operational transparency present mixed signals for potential clients. Sun Trade FX maintains an online presence and offers popular trading platforms. Key information regarding licensing, regulatory oversight, and company background requires careful examination by prospective traders.

  This review aims to provide a balanced assessment of Sun Trade FX's services. We highlight both potential benefits and areas of concern that traders should consider. Our analysis draws from publicly available information, regulatory databases, and industry reports. The goal is to present an objective evaluation of this brokerage option.

Conclusion

  This sun trade fx review reveals a broker operating with limited public transparency regarding key operational aspects. Traders typically consider these essential for informed decision-making. While Sun Trade FX offers access to established MetaTrader platforms, significant information gaps exist. These concern regulatory oversight, trading conditions, and service quality.

  Suitable User Types: Based on available information, Sun Trade FX may appeal to traders comfortable with basic MetaTrader platform functionality. These traders must be willing to conduct extensive additional research regarding broker credentials and service terms.

  Key Strengths and Weaknesses: The primary strength lies in offering established MT4/MT5 platforms. However, significant weaknesses include limited regulatory transparency, insufficient service documentation, and unclear operational safeguards. These factors may concern risk-conscious traders.

  Prospective clients should conduct thorough independent verification of Sun Trade FX's regulatory status, trading conditions, and service quality before proceeding with account opening. Publicly available information provides insufficient detail for comprehensive broker evaluation.
